How to Check Rockdale County Jail Bond Amount

Bond amount is one of the most searched parts of a Rockdale County inmate lookup. A jail listing may show bond information, but the amount can change after court review or if the person has holds from another agency.

When bond amount is shown online

Write down the inmate’s full name, charge, booking date, case detail if shown and bond amount. Then open the official Rockdale County inmate bonding procedures page before taking the next step.

When bond amount is not shown

No online bond amount does not always mean the inmate cannot be released. It may mean the person is waiting for first appearance, bond review, paperwork completion or an update to the online jail record.

When bond was paid but release is delayed

Release can still be delayed by warrants, probation or parole holds, out-of-county holds, court orders, paperwork, transport timing or jail processing. This is why direct confirmation is important.

Before paying bond: Confirm the inmate’s full legal name, jail location, exact bond amount, accepted payment method and hold status from an official source. Do not send money to a random caller, text message or social media contact claiming they can “speed up” release.

How to Confirm Rockdale County Inmate Release Date

Release date is not always simple. Some inmates are released after bond, some after court, some after sentence completion, and some are transferred to another facility.

The online jail records portal is useful, but same-day release details may change faster than the public website updates.

Situation What it may mean Best next step
Inmate disappeared from search Released, transferred, or removed from active custody listing. Call the jail if you need exact confirmation.
Bond was paid but inmate still appears Processing may still be pending or another hold may exist. Ask about holds, paperwork and release processing.
No release date is listed The case may still be waiting for court, bond review or classification. Check court status and call the facility.
Transferred status The inmate may have moved to another county, state or federal facility. Ask which agency took custody.
Helpful note: If a family member is expected to be released today, do not rely only on the online page. Call the jail or confirm through official channels before driving to pick them up.

Understanding Charges, Booking Records and Current Jail Status

Jail records usually show booking information, not the final legal result of the case. A charge listed during booking may later be amended, dismissed, reduced or replaced through court action.

Field What it means How to read it safely
Booking date Date the person was processed into jail custody. Useful for finding recent arrests and timeline.
Charge Offense listed at booking or after agency review. Confirm final charges through court records.
Bond Amount or status connected to possible release. Confirm before payment because bond can change.
Custody status Whether the person appears active, released or moved. Call the jail for exact same-day status.
Release date A listed or expected release timeline, if available. May be missing, delayed or changed by court action.
Better research method: Use the jail search to identify the booking, then use the Rockdale County Clerk of Superior and State Courts website to check case payment links, court services and court follow-up information.

Rockdale County Court Records After a Jail Booking

Jail records and court records are different. The jail helps with custody, booking, housing, bond procedure and release status. The court helps with hearings, case actions, official charges, dispositions and legal outcomes.

For court follow-up, use the Rockdale County Clerk of Superior and State Courts. The Clerk site provides court service information, criminal case payment links and court contact details.

Use jail records for

Current custody, booking status, jail location, release status and bonding procedure.

Use court records for

Case number, hearing date, final charges, sentencing, dismissed charges and disposition.

Use direct confirmation for

Same-day release, transport, medical hold, bond payment, warrants or another agency hold.
